Provider Agreement
Last updated August 29, 2026 · version 2026-08-29.mvp4
Every TowLynk provider affirms the commitments below before their account is approved.
1. Who this applies to
This agreement applies to every business or individual applying to provide services through TowLynk, operated by Pettaway LLC. Your acceptance is recorded with your provider account, including the agreement version and the date and time you accepted. If the agreement version changes, you will be asked to accept the new version.
2. Independent provider status
You are an independent contractor and an independent business. Nothing in this agreement creates an employment, agency, partnership or joint-venture relationship with TowLynk or Pettaway LLC. You set your own availability, decide which requests to quote on, set your own prices, and control the manner and means of your work. You are responsible for your own taxes, insurance, personnel and business costs.
3. Eligibility and provider review
Before approval you must submit license or business-registration documentation and insurance documentation, and a TowLynk admin must review and approve each required document. You must also affirm the Provider Attestation, and you must maintain insurance appropriate to your business and services as required by TowLynk's onboarding requirements and applicable law. TowLynk may re-review your account, request additional documents, or place an account under review at any time. TowLynk does not perform criminal background checks. TowLynk does not perform driving-record or motor-vehicle-record checks. TowLynk does not independently verify documents with issuing agencies, licensing boards or insurance carriers. TowLynk does not confirm that a license or insurance policy remains valid, in force or unexpired after review. TowLynk does not inspect provider vehicles, tools or equipment. TowLynk does not certify, endorse, employ, supervise or guarantee any provider or the work they perform.
4. How jobs are offered
Requests are offered to providers whose configured service area covers the request and whose recent device location is within TowLynk's dispatch distance. Being offered a request is not a guarantee of work, and TowLynk does not guarantee any volume of requests, earnings or exclusivity in any area.
5. Conduct and hauler information
You must perform work safely, lawfully and professionally, communicate honestly about pricing and arrival, and treat hauler information as confidential and limited to the job you are matched on. Off-platform solicitation intended to bypass TowLynk's safety, privacy, calling or quality tools is prohibited.
6. Pricing and payment — current state
TowLynk does not currently process service payments through the platform. Until in-app payments are enabled, Haulers and Providers are responsible for arranging payment directly with each other. TowLynk does not currently authorize, hold, capture, transfer, refund or otherwise control those service-payment funds. Any direct payment arrangement is between the Hauler and the Provider. TowLynk will notify users before in-app payment processing becomes available and any applicable payment terms take effect. While TowLynk in-app payments are unavailable, Providers and Haulers may arrange payment directly for services coordinated through TowLynk. Once TowLynk enables in-app payments for a Service Request, you may not bypass the enabled TowLynk payment flow for that Service Request in order to avoid applicable platform fees or payment requirements.
6a. Planned platform fee and payouts
PLANNED — NOT YET ACTIVE. You set your own prices. Under the planned TowLynk payment model, TowLynk would retain a platform fee equal to 15% of the approved service price and your share would be 85%. Example: on a $100 approved price the platform fee is $15.00 and your share is $85.00. TowLynk currently intends to absorb ordinary card and payment-processing cost from TowLynk's 15%, and TowLynk does not add a separate platform fee on top of the Hauler's approved price. Your share would be subject to refunds, disputes, chargebacks, transfer reversals, legally required withholding and other lawful payment adjustments. In-app payment processing and TowLynk payouts are not active today, so TowLynk is not currently paying out any amounts to Providers. PLANNED — NOT YET ACTIVE. When TowLynk enables in-app payments, payment functionality is planned to work as follows. The Provider sets the service price. The Hauler affirmatively approves that price before any payment step proceeds. No separate TowLynk platform fee is added on top of the approved service price to the Hauler. TowLynk retains 15% of the approved service price as its platform fee, and the Provider receives 85%, subject to lawful adjustments, reversals and refunds. TowLynk currently intends to absorb ordinary payment-processing cost from its 15% rather than deducting it from the Provider's 85%. A Provider price increase would require new affirmative Hauler approval before an increased amount could be charged. Payment authorization is planned to occur before operational dispatch, and capture after completion under the implemented payment workflow. Payment processing will use a third-party payment processor, and payment processing terms may also be subject to that processor's terms. None of this payment functionality is active today. The TowLynk Payments, Cancellations & Refunds Policy is part of this agreement and applies whenever TowLynk payment functionality applies to a Service Request.
7. Approved amounts and price changes
The amount a hauler approves is the approved amount. A provider may not charge an increased amount without the hauler approving the revised amount. If the scope of work changes, the provider must communicate the change before performing additional work that would increase the approved price, and the hauler explicitly approves or rejects the revised amount. A rejected change leaves the originally approved amount in place; work beyond the approved scope is at the provider's discretion and risk.

10. Service responsibility
You — not TowLynk — are responsible for the services you actually perform, including workmanship, tools and equipment, personnel and subcontractors, qualifications, licenses and permits where legally required, insurance, safe performance, and compliance with laws applicable to your services. TowLynk does not supervise or control your day-to-day service methods.
10a. Taxes
You are responsible for determining and satisfying the taxes, registrations, filings and reporting obligations applicable to your business and your income, except to the extent applicable law specifically requires TowLynk or a payment processor to withhold, collect, report or remit an amount. TowLynk does not provide tax advice. If applicable law requires tax information from you, you agree to provide accurate information reasonably requested for compliance. Applicable taxes may be added, collected, reported, withheld or remitted where required by law. Providers remain responsible for taxes applicable to their independent businesses, except where TowLynk or its payment processor is legally required to collect, report, withhold or remit an amount.
11. Quality program and the three-star lock
A provider account is automatically locked for quality review when it receives a third qualifying 3-star rating from a completed, assigned TowLynk job. The lock is an automatic quality-review trigger — it is not a finding that the provider was negligent, provided poor service, or committed misconduct or any other wrongdoing. While the lock is open the account stays visible to its owner but cannot receive new TowLynk opportunities: it cannot go online, receive requests, quote or accept new jobs. A TowLynk administrator reviews the account, its recent reviews and relevant history, and may restore, suspend, reject or otherwise manage the account in accordance with the Provider Agreement.
12. Suspension, removal and appeals
TowLynk may lock, suspend or remove a provider account for violations of this agreement, safety concerns, suspected fraud, document problems or repeated quality issues. You will be notified in the app, and you may respond or provide additional information by contacting support@towlynk.app.
